**TALENT ACQUISITION SPECIALIST**

**Recruit Top Talent - Shape the Future at Encepta**

**Why this Role**

**What You’ll Be Responsible For**

As a key partner to our senior leadership and hiring teams, you’ll:

- Partner with hiring managers to identify staffing needs and forecast hiring goals
- Build and maintain a strong talent pipeline for current and future roles
- Stay on top of recruiting trends and bring forward innovative hiring practices
- Track, analyze, and report on recruitment metrics to continuously improve results

**What Success Looks Like**

Within your first 12-18 months, you’ll be:

- Building trusted partnerships with hiring managers across the business
- Creating and maintaining a strong talent pipeline for critical roles
- Using recruitment analytics to continuously refine and improve the hiring process

**What We're Looking For**
- **Recruitment Experience**: Proven track record in full-cycle, in-house recruitment, with experience building pipelines and running successful hiring campaigns
- **Technical Skills**: Proficient with ATS/HRIS systems, sourcing tools, and Google Suite; able to use data to inform and improve hiring decisions
- **Collaboration & Communication**: Strong relationship-builder with excellent interpersonal and written communication skills; able to partner effectively with leaders and manage sensitive information with discretion
- **Problem-Solving & Adaptability**: Highly organized, detail-oriented, and resilient—able to juggle multiple priorities and adapt quickly in a fast-moving environment

**About Encepta**

Encepta is a fast-growing Canadian company offering infrastructure planning, design, and data collection services for telecommunications, utilities, and municipalities. We use innovative tools and processes to help clients build better networks. Our team is committed to quality, safety, and making a positive impact on the communities we serve.
